When writing a match expression against ExtendedKeyUsageName, it is important to ensure
your code is forward-compatible. That is, if a match arm handles a case for a
feature that is supported by the service but has not been represented as an enum
variant in a current version of SDK, your code should continue to work when you
upgrade SDK to a future version in which the enum does include a variant for that
feature.
Here is an example of how you can make a match expression forward-compatible:
# let extendedkeyusagename = unimplemented!();
match extendedkeyusagename {
ExtendedKeyUsageName::Any => { /* ... */ },
ExtendedKeyUsageName::CodeSigning => { /* ... */ },
ExtendedKeyUsageName::Custom => { /* ... */ },
ExtendedKeyUsageName::EmailProtection => { /* ... */ },
ExtendedKeyUsageName::IpsecEndSystem => { /* ... */ },
ExtendedKeyUsageName::IpsecTunnel => { /* ... */ },
ExtendedKeyUsageName::IpsecUser => { /* ... */ },
ExtendedKeyUsageName::None => { /* ... */ },
ExtendedKeyUsageName::OcspSigning => { /* ... */ },
ExtendedKeyUsageName::TimeStamping => { /* ... */ },
ExtendedKeyUsageName::TlsWebClientAuthentication => { /* ... */ },
ExtendedKeyUsageName::TlsWebServerAuthentication => { /* ... */ },
other @ _ if other.as_str() == "NewFeature" => { /* handles a case for `NewFeature` */ },
_ => { /* ... */ },
}
The above code demonstrates that when extendedkeyusagename represents
NewFeature, the execution path will lead to the second last match arm,
even though the enum does not contain a variant ExtendedKeyUsageName::NewFeature
in the current version of SDK. The reason is that the variable other,
created by the @ operator, is bound to
ExtendedKeyUsageName::Unknown(UnknownVariantValue("NewFeature".to_owned()))
and calling as_str on it yields "NewFeature".
This match expression is forward-compatible when executed with a newer
version of SDK where the variant ExtendedKeyUsageName::NewFeature is defined.
Specifically, when extendedkeyusagename represents NewFeature,
the execution path will hit the second last match arm as before by virtue of
calling as_str on ExtendedKeyUsageName::NewFeature also yielding "NewFeature".
Explicitly matching on the Unknown variant should
be avoided for two reasons:
- The inner data
UnknownVariantValueis opaque, and no further information can be extracted. - It might inadvertently shadow other intended match arms.
